Days of Our Lives: Renewed Through 2016!

at .

Alison Sweeney announced this week that she will be leaving Days of Our Lives some time in 2014.

But at least NBC has softened this blow with the following announcement: Days of Our Lives has been renewed through 2016.

“Days of Our Lives continues to be a fan favorite for the daytime audience and we are thrilled to keep it going through its 50th season,” NBC Entertainment president Jennifer Salke said in a statement, adding:

“Days has shown year-to-year increases in key female demographics and remains both relevant and fresh creatively due to the hard work of the producers, writers, cast and crew who have worked tirelessly to make Days the ratings success it is today.”

Through nearly five decade, the series has earned 232 Daytime Emmy nominations and 36 wins, including a 2013 trophy for Outstanding Daytime Drama.

It will celebrate 50 years on the air in November 2015.
